Yourofsky-Byck

Gayle Renee Yourofsky and
Paul Mitchell Byck were mar-
ried recently by Rabbi David
Nelson at the Hyatt Regency.
Parents of the bride are
Janice and Myron Cohen and
Ronald and Rosalie Yourof-
sky. The groom's parents are
Arthur and Shoshana Byck.
Also in attendance were the
bride's grandmother, Jeanette
Yourofsky, and the groom's
grandmother, Luba Glicks-
man.
The maid of honor was

Shari Glassberg. Bridesmaids
were Melissa Heiber, Alicia
Erlich, Michelle Cohen, Roz
Grossman, Shelly Israel, An-
nette Byck and Stacey Byck.
The best man was Michael
Byck. Groomsmen were Gary
Yourofsky, Brian Goldstein,
Michael Kaplan, Scott
Powder, Glen Schwartz, Evan
Stone, Steve Gabel, Fred
Gross and Mitch Benson.
After honeymooning in Por-
tugal, Paul and Gayle reside
in Chicago.

Marks-Gold

Melissa Jo Marks and
Jonathan Aron Gold were
married recently in Cleve-
land, Ohio. Rabbi Bruce
Adams and Rev. Eli Levy
officiated.
The bride is the daughter of
Helen and L. Robert Marks of
Beachwood, Ohio, and the
granddaughter of Al and
Leane Marks, Ruth Solomon
and the late William Solo-
mon. She is a social studies
teacher in Ferrytown, Ohio.
The groom is the son of
Claudia and Frederick B.
Gold of Farmington Hills and

the grandson of Dr. Bernard
Rattner and Mollie Rattner,
Sonia Gold and the late
Samuel Gold. He is associated
with Walden Books and is a
graduate student at Miami
University, Oxford, Ohio.
The maid of honor was the
bride's eldest sister, Wendy
Firestone of Beachwood. The
best man was the groom's
brother, Jeremy Gold of
Detroit.
Following a honeymoon in
Cape Cod and Boston, the
couple reside in Cincinnati.
